The Regional Contracting Office at USAG Wiesbaden, Germany, is issuing this synopsis to identify potential sources for a compettive, hybrid Firm-Fixed Price (FFP) and Time & Material (T&M) contract for the procurement of Maintenance and Repair of Emergency Power and Power Generation Systems consisting of Emergency Power Sysptem (EPS),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S) and Photovoltaic (PV) throughout USAG Wiesbaden. The contract will consist of one (1) base year and four (4) 12-month options. Proposed performance start date is on or about 14 July 2026. Submission Information: This notice will be posted for two weeks. All responses from interested parties must be submitted by March 11, 2026 at 12:00 noon CET. Acquisition Strategy: The Government intends to solicit this requirement competitively. This synopsis is being published to identify potential sources that can satisfy the Government's requirement. Interested parties who believe they can provide the specified Services are encouraged to respond to this notice by the date and time specified above. A formal solicitation is anticipated to be posted to www.SAM.gov. The attached Draft Performance Work Statement are provided for informational and planning purposes and are subject to change.
